IDK how big the scout is when you build it, but you shouldn't trust scale number as a good unit of measure for how big it will be.
All helmet models I've seen used a different method for scaling, but all files do support one thing:
under that same menu it shows you how tall it will be in inches (as well as other dimensions).
Besides, IDK how big your head is, so IDK if that's a good scale.
So here's what I would do:
Measure noggin, put that in there (as a tester) and see how good it fits.
Make any necessary adjustments and make a final pep.
